Color Palettes That Celebrate the Past
Color plays a big role in establishing the tone for vintage-inspired insides. Earthy tones such as olive eco-friendly, terracotta, mustard yellow, and messy rose are having a significant moment. These tones are reminiscent of the seventies however have been upgraded with a soft, desaturated twist that feels entirely current.
Paired with creamy whites, cozy woods, and stands out of matte black, these colors create depth and tranquility. They're not just stylish-- they're calming. Whether on the wall surfaces, via textiles, or in accent décor, these tones aid bridge the gap in between retro impact and contemporary perceptiveness.

The Importance of Texture and Layering
Vintage-inspired insides count heavily on structure to develop visual passion. Rough-hewn wood, nubby textiles, smooth natural leather, and matte ceramics collaborated to develop a room that welcomes touch. In contemporary homes that usually lean minimal, this responsive richness revives the human component.
Layering is likewise necessary. Toss coverings, rug, woven baskets, and classic publications or records placed intentionally around an area all add to the feeling of heat. It's not regarding clutter-- it's concerning curated coziness. When done right, the space really feels lived-in, yet advanced.
